- The distance between Sibiu, Romania and Jakobshavn, Greenland is approximately 4,762 km or 2,959 mi.
- To reach Sibiu in this distance one would set out from Jakobshavn bearing 82.6°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Sibiu bearing 149.7° or SSE .
- Sibiu has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Jakobshavn has a tundra climate (ET).
- The annual average temperature is 12.9 °C (23.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.5 °C (0.9°F) less in Sibiu.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 370 mm (14.6 in) more which is equivalent to 370 l/m² (9.08 US gal/ft²) or 3,700,000 l/ha (395,555 US gal/ac) more. About 2 4/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.3° higher in Sibiu than in Jakobshavn.
- Relative humidity levels are 3.6%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 12.8°C (23.1°F) higher.
